Back in July of '05 i bought a BRAND new 2005 400ex. 2 months later i cut my thumb in half wit ha table saw. i was going stir crazy just looking at my wheeler sitting in the garage. so i ordered a twist throttle a couple weeks after i got injured. once i was about 60% recovered i started riding like i did when i first got my wheeler. honestly i HATED that thing. to be fair i have NEVER driven anything with a twist throttle so it was new to me. i just took it off last Janurary '06 because i felt that it was a pain in the @$$ to use on bumpy terrain, and going up steep hills with bumps it WOULD cut the throttle completely off and make for some scarey moments. Riding wheelies was harder than i thought, if i could ride one for very long. HOW EVER it made my wheeler snappier, as well as made long trail rides easier due to wrist movement VS thumb. would i recomend putting one on an atv, absolutely not. i didnt like it enough to suggest one. however if you feel you want to try it go for it. most people like them, but IMO i dont like them on wheelers. but it saved me from being bored on the couch for the past 6 months... hope this helps and im sure people will put the .02$ worth in... and say im an idiot. but, THIS IS JUST MY OPINION. hopefully this helps.
